Revisiting Computing Culture

This chapter examines the historiography of computing culture, highlighting the contributions of scholars who challenge traditional narratives by focusing on domestic influences over male-centric accounts. By discussing the evolution of computer technology and its narratives from the 1980s to the shift towards the internet in the 1990s, the chapter sheds light on the complexities of understanding this cultural transformation.
